Anyone done a swap like this, oppinions before and after?

I did FJ1200 bars on my SK1S, having given up on finding Hawk GT bars. Slight mods required to FJ bars to fit, but nothing rocket science. They're steel so easily welded etc. Painted silver they look like alloy. My FJ bars cost £17 posted on fleabay. Just need slightly longer brake hose, all else fits.

Result - much nicer riding position IMO, feels like much more control especially at low speeds and in town. Riding position much more like VFR or similar. Just more pleasant all round.

I never had a problem with wrists etc, simply too much weight on hands to have delicate control.
